Man seriously injured after being hit by car during Clydebank car wash 'disturbance'

A man has been arrested and another rushed to hospital after being hit by a car during an alleged ‘disturbance’ at a car wash in Clydebank.

Police were called to the scene of the incident around 12.45pm this afternoon at the car wash on Dumbarton Road in Dalmuir area of Clydebank.

A 36-year-old man was left seriously injured after being hit by a car and was rushed to hospital.

Police also confirmed that a 50-year-old man was arrested in connection with the incident.

A Police Scotland spokesperson said: “Around 12.45pm on Thursday, 22 July, police were called to a report of a disturbance at a car wash premises on Dumbarton Road, Clydebank.

“Emergency services attended and found a 36-year-old man seriously injured, after being struck by a car. He has been taken by ambulance to the Queen Elizabeth University Hospital for treatment.

“The car collided with the car wash, as a result the building is currently unsafe, and has been evacuated.

“A 50-year-old man has been arrested in connection with the incident and enquiries are continuing.”
